Output 8d664f3796ca4c1f15a52c5a94d9d0615fe05f101a3ba02acfe72f701efb8234:0

value
23502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 586179f7074005cd721b64b2f18a924cf4348820 OP_EQUAL
address
39kLACswtw9iRQbcNYRdvZQH65GZw7mRoJ
transaction
8d664f3796ca4c1f15a52c5a94d9d0615fe05f101a3ba02acfe72f701efb8234